- What is Franklin Resources's total debt?
- Franklin Resources (BEN) reported total debt of $3.24B in Q1 2026.
- How has Franklin Resources's total debt changed year-over-year?
- Franklin Resources's total debt decreased by 11.5% year-over-year, from $3.66B to $3.24B.
- What is the long-term trend for Franklin Resources's total debt?
- Over 4 years (2021 to 2025), Franklin Resources's total debt has grown at a -3.7%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from $3.92B to $3.36B.
- What does total debt mean?
- Total debt represents the aggregate sum of all interest-bearing financial obligations, including short-term borrowings, the current portion of long-term debt, and long-term debt instruments. It also encompasses capitalized lease liabilities and other debt-like financing arrangements that require fixed repayment schedules. This metric serves as a comprehensive indicator of a company's total financial leverage and its reliance on external capital providers.
